什么是 Loopback 接口?
Loopback(回环)接口是一种虚拟网络接口,用于将网络流量重定向回本机。最常见的 Loopback 地址是 127.0.0.1,主机名通常为 localhost。
主要作用
- 本地服务测试:开发者可在不依赖外部网络的情况下测试 Web 服务器、数据库等服务。
- 系统内部通信:操作系统或应用程序之间可通过 Loopback 接口安全高效地交换数据。
- 网络协议验证:用于验证 TCP/IP 协议栈是否正常工作。
- 隔离开发环境:避免开发中的服务被外部访问,提升安全性。
常见使用场景
例如,在本地运行一个 Web 应用时,浏览器访问 http://localhost:3000,请求通过 Loopback 接口直接返回给本机,无需经过物理网卡或路由器。
在命令行中执行 ping 127.0.0.1 可快速检测本机网络协议栈是否正常。
技术特点
- 不依赖物理网络设备
- 数据包不会离开本机
- 延迟极低,带宽极高
- 所有主流操作系统均默认启用